Either you will need to lower the security settings in your router or turn off the security for your router before … university of michigan gearWebAug 5, 2024 · PSP WiFi is 802.11b standard, and it doesn’t support WPA2, the newest encryption it supports is WPA1. Most WiFi routers have abandoned these protocols altogether. Some routers have greenfield 802.11n/ac mode, so it doesn’t support 802.11b/g. It can be turned off to allow legacy devices to work. rebates discounttirecenters.comWebPSP doesn't support WPA2 which is really the only security thats worth using. WEP and original WPA have been cracked wide open. If your router supports making a guest network, you can maybe try enabling that with no security.
